Honda Activa 6G vs Honda Livo

Honda Livo Price starts at Rs. 78,055 which is Rs. 2,873 costlier than base model of Honda Activa 6G priced at Rs. 75,182. The claimed mileage of Honda Activa 6G is 55.9 kmpl whereas the mileage of Honda Livo is 70 kmpl. In technical specifications, Honda Activa 6G is powered by 109.51 cc engine , while Honda Livo is powered by 109.51 cc engine. Honda Activa 6G is available in 8 different colours while Honda Livo comes with 3 colours. The Comparison Honda Activa 6G vs Honda Livo can be described on the basis of price and specifications.

Q. What is the difference between Honda Activa 6G Standard and Premium Edition?

  • The first difference that you notice upfront is the gold-coated chrome garnish that the Premium Edition gets on the front apron. The standard Activa 6G’s design, on the other hand, is familiar, looks proportionate, and is elegant. It doesn’t get the chrome garnish and looks a bit bland when compared to the Premium Edition. The Premium Edition also features gold-colored steel wheels and badges, further accentuating the premium feel. That said, we wish Honda had given alloys in the Premium Edition. You get neatly-finished white steel wheels on the standard version of the Activa 6G.

Honda Activa 6G Vs Honda Livo FAQs

Which bike is cheaper Honda Activa 6G vs Honda Livo?
The Honda Activa 6G is cheaper than Honda Livo by Rs. 2,873.
Which bike offers better performance Honda Activa 6G vs Honda Livo?
For the STD version, 109.51 cc Petrol engine of Activa 6G produces 7.99 PS @ 8000 rpm of power and 9.05 Nm @ 5500 rpm of torque. Whereas for the Drum version, 109.51 cc Petrol engine of Livo produces 8.79 PS @ 7500 rpm of power and 9.30 Nm @ 5500 rpm of torque
